' Structures
Private Type TypeBMPHeader
ImageFileType As Integer ' always 4D42h ("BM")
FileSize As Long ' physical size of file
Reserved1 As Integer ' always zero
Reserved2 As Integer ' always zero
ImageDataOffset As Long ' start of image data offset in bytes
End Type
Private Type TypeBMPInfo
HeaderSize As Long ' size of header (always 40)
ImageWidth As Long ' in pixels
ImageHeight As Long ' in pixels
NumberOfImagePlanes As Integer ' always 1
BitsPerPixel As Integer ' 1, 4, 8 or 24
CompressionMethod As Long ' 0, 1 or 2
SizeOfBitMap As Long ' size of bitmap in bytes
HorzResolution As Long ' pixels per meter
VertResolution As Long ' pixels per meter
NumColorsUsed As Long ' number of colors in image
NumSignificantColors As Long ' number of important colors
End Type
Private Type TypeBMPRGBQuad
Blue As Byte ' blue intensity value
Green As Byte ' green intensity value
Red As Byte ' red intensity value
Reserved As Byte ' reserved (should be zero)
End Type
Private Type BITMAPINFO
bmiHeader As TypeBMPInfo
bmiColors As TypeBMPRGBQuad
End Type

Sub BMPSaveArrayToBMPFile(ix As Integer, iy As Integer, jarray() As Byte, tfilename As String, ImagePaletteNumber As Integer, ImagePaletteArray() As Long)
' Saves a byte array to a BMP file (8 bit images only)
ierror = False
On Error GoTo BMPSaveArrayToBMPFileError
Dim tfilenumber As Integer
Dim i As Long, j As Long
Dim BPL As Long, aBPL As Long
Dim tint4 As TypeInt4
Dim tbyt4 As TypeByt4
Dim BMPHeader As TypeBMPHeader
Dim BMPInfo As TypeBMPInfo
Dim BMPRGBQuad As TypeBMPRGBQuad
Dim lineOfBytes() As Byte
Dim lineOfBytesSize As Long
' Sanity check
If ix% = 0 Or iy% = 0 Then GoTo BMPSaveArrayToBMPFileBadIxIy
' Calculate bytes per line
BPL& = BMPBytesPerLine&(CLng(ix%), 8) ' assume always 8 bit images
' Align the bytes per line to 4 byte boundary
aBPL& = BMPAlignToDword&(BPL&)
' Open file name (binary write only)
tfilenumber% = FreeFile()
Open tfilename$ For Binary Access Write As #tfilenumber%
' Fill in BitMap header
BMPHeader.ImageFileType% = &H4D42
BMPHeader.FileSize& = 14 + 40 + 256 * 4 + (aBPL& * iy%)
BMPHeader.Reserved1% = 0
BMPHeader.Reserved2% = 0
BMPHeader.ImageDataOffset& = 14 + 40 + 256 * 4
Put #tfilenumber%, , BMPHeader
' Fill in BitMap Info
BMPInfo.HeaderSize& = 40
BMPInfo.ImageWidth& = ix%
BMPInfo.ImageHeight& = iy%
BMPInfo.NumberOfImagePlanes% = 1
BMPInfo.BitsPerPixel% = 8
BMPInfo.CompressionMethod& = 0
BMPInfo.SizeOfBitMap& = aBPL& * iy%
BMPInfo.HorzResolution& = 1024
BMPInfo.VertResolution& = 1024
BMPInfo.NumColorsUsed& = 0
BMPInfo.NumSignificantColors& = 0
Put #tfilenumber%, , BMPInfo
' Fill RGB quad (gray palette)
For i& = 0 To BIT8&
If ImagePaletteNumber% = 0 Then
BMPRGBQuad.Blue = CByte(i&)
BMPRGBQuad.Green = CByte(i&)
BMPRGBQuad.Red = CByte(i&)
BMPRGBQuad.Reserved = 0
Put #tfilenumber%, , BMPRGBQuad
Else
' Load palette from .FC file (swap red and blue bytes)
tint4.intval& = ImagePaletteArray&(i)
LSet tbyt4 = tint4
BMPRGBQuad.Blue = tbyt4.strval(3)
BMPRGBQuad.Green = tbyt4.strval(2)
BMPRGBQuad.Red = tbyt4.strval(1)
BMPRGBQuad.Reserved = 0
Put #tfilenumber%, , BMPRGBQuad
End If
Next i&
' Profile the code below
'Dim startTime As Currency
'Tanner_SupportCode.EnableHighResolutionTimers
'Tanner_SupportCode.GetHighResTime startTime
' Create a line of bytes that is aligned on a DWORD boundary (as required by bitmaps)
lineOfBytesSize& = aBPL&
ReDim lineOfBytes(0 To lineOfBytesSize& - 1) As Byte
For j& = 1 To iy%
' Copy this line of pixel values into the DWORD0-aligned array
Tanner_SupportCode.CopyMemory_Strict VarPtr(lineOfBytes(0)), VarPtr(jarray(1, j&)), ix%
' Dump the entire array out to file at once
Put #tfilenumber, , lineOfBytes
Next j&
'Debug.Print "BMPSaveArrayToBMPFile:"
'Tanner_SupportCode.PrintTimeTakenInMs startTime
Close #tfilenumber%
Exit Sub
' Errors
BMPSaveArrayToBMPFileError:
MsgBox Error$, vbOKOnly + vbCritical, "BMPSaveArrayToBMPFile"
Close #tfilenumber%
ierror = True
Exit Sub
BMPSaveArrayToBMPFileBadIxIy:
msg$ = "Ix or Iy pixel dimensions are zero (this error should not occur, please contact Probe Software technical support)"
MsgBox msg$, vbOKOnly + vbExclamation, "BMPSaveArrayToBMPFile"
Close #tfilenumber%
ierror = True
Exit Sub
End Sub
